Is Flood Insurance Mandatory to Get a Mortgage?

Many people are surprised to learn that flood insurance is not automatically required for every home loan in California. Whether you need to carry it largely depends on the property’s location on a flood map, as explained by Alta Vista Insurance Agency, serving Carlsbad, CA.

When the Lender requires Flood Insurance

If a home is located in a Special Flood Hazard Area (SFHA) identified on federal flood maps, most federally regulated lenders are required to mandate flood insurance as a condition for approving the mortgage. This applies to many conventional loans and government-backed financing. The requirement remains in place for the duration of the loan.

During the underwriting process, the lender will order a flood zone determination. If the property is found to be in a designated high-risk zone, you will need to provide proof of flood insurance coverage before closing.

When Flood Insurance Is Not Legally Required

If the property is outside a mapped high-risk flood zone, flood insurance is typically not mandatory under federal regulations. However, this does not mean the property is free from flood risk. Many areas in California that are not designated as high-risk zones can still experience flooding due to heavy rain, rapid snowmelt, levee issues, or wildfire-related runoff.

Some lenders may impose their own requirements based on internal guidelines, even if federal rules do not mandate flood insurance. In such cases, the condition will be explicitly stated in the loan terms.

Why Flood Insurance Matters in California

Flood risk in California is not limited to coastal properties. Inland valleys, river-adjacent communities, and areas near dams or aging drainage systems can also face significant flood exposure. Because flood insurance requirements depend on mapped zones, two houses on the same street may have different obligations.
